Headstones are typically crafted from durable materials like granite, marble, or bronze. However, prolonged exposure to intense sunlight can still cause damage over time. This can manifest in various ways, such as:

  • Fading: The vibrant colors of the stone and engravings can become dull and bleached.
  • Cracking: Extreme heat fluctuations can cause the material to expand and contract, leading to cracks and chips.
  • Discoloration: Certain minerals in the stone can react with sunlight, causing discoloration or spotting.

Summer Sun Protection Strategies for Headstones

Here are some key strategies for summer sun protection for headstones:

  • Consider Location: When choosing a plot for the headstone, if possible, opt for a location that receives partial shade throughout the day, particularly during the hottest hours. Mature trees or landscaping features can provide a natural barrier against direct sunlight.
  • Material Selection: Different materials have varying degrees of sun resistance. Granite, for instance, is generally more resistant to sun damage compared to marble.   • Cleaning and Maintenance: Regular cleaning removes dirt, dust, and pollutants that can exacerbate sun damage. Use a mild soap solution and a soft brush, avoiding har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ners that can dull the stone’s surface. For stubborn stains, consult a professional cleaning service specializing in headstones.
  • Sealants: Certain types of sealants can provide an extra layer of protection against sun damage. These sealants are typically invisible and create a barrier that repels dirt, moisture, and UV rays. Consult a professional about the suitability of sealants for your specific headstone material.
  • Shade Structures: If shade from trees or landscaping isn’t available, consider installing a temporary shade structure over the headstone during the summer months. This could be a simple awning or canopy made from weatherproof materials.

Beyond Summer: Year-Round Care for Headstones

While summer sun protection is crucial, it’s important to consider year-round care for your loved one’s headstone. Here are some additional tips:

  • Winter Weather: Freezing temperatures and harsh winter elements can also cause damage. In regions with heavy snowfall, ensure proper drainage around the headstone to prevent pooling water and subsequent freezing.
  • Regular Inspections: Periodically inspect the headstone for any signs of damage, such as cracks, chips, or discoloration. Early detection and repair can help prevent further deterioration.
  • Professional Cleaning: Consider professional cleaning services every few years to remove built-up dirt and grime that can dull the stone’s appearance.
